Since 1991, the Foundation has granted more than $365,000 to inspire the educational experiences of our students, faculty and community and to recognize student accomplishments in academic, artistic and social endeavors at Moreland Hills Elementary School, Brady Middle School, Orange High School, Gund School (BeechBrook) and New Directions. The Foundation receives between 11 – 15 grant requests each year. Annual requests total about $40-50,000 . According to the Orange Schools Foundation’s financial guidelines, the Foundation can award up to 66% of its previous year’s fundraising net. Therefore, it underwrites $20,000 - $25,000 per year. The maximum individual grant allocation is $5,000. 2012 Foundation grants come alive. Ray Suarez, senior correspondent of PBS’ The NewsHour and author of several books enlightened, encouraged and brought first-hand his The Browning of America, to Orange High School students in a school wide assembly, in smaller discussion-based Government and History groups and with parents and the community in an evening session. Cyber-bullying & anti-bullying messages were powerfully delivered by Tina Meier. Tina’s daughter, Megan, was the victim of cyber-bullying and committed suicide as a result. Tina brought cyber-bulling to life with assemblies at each school and an evening community presentation. Virginia Tech students via the Actively Caring for People‘s Leadership Training brought “it can never happen here” to life. Orange High School student teams were mentored by the Virginia Tech student leaders. Orange students then spread the messages to all grades. “One Book, One Community” discussion forums continued the cyber-bullying discussion. This program was multi-faceted and reached students, staff and parents through day and evening workshops and presentations geared to increase safe and appropriate use of social media. By funding various state-of-the art TV and sound equipment over the years, the professionalism of the TV production and film courses was elevated. The Orange Schools Foundation’s website features video clips of 8 Foundation grants. Orange High School TV students interviewed faculty and students, produced, filmed and edited the segments. The K-4 Spanish Curriculum was enhanced with iPads & hardware to accommodate the latest in language developmental software. The Physical Education Department received additional Wii & PlayStation Move Systems to allow for entire class teams to compete and to promote coordination & team building individually and collectively. Project SOAR – a yearlong reading program at Moreland Hills School featuring an artist-in-residence and a collection of books. The Music Curriculum at Gund School was enhanced with the underwriting of Roots of American Music, a musicians-in- residence program. In addition, their literature curriculum was fortified with the inclusion of ancillary texts and materials. 22 HONORARY AND MEMORIAL FUNDS The Orange Schools Foundation’s Honorary and Memorial Funds are endowed by individuals and corporations in the form of cash gifts and bequests. Some Honorary and Memorial Funds are awarded to students in recognition of their academic, artistic, athletic or leadership achievements, while other awards are designated for in-school programs or special projects. ROSTER OF DESIGNATED FUNDS Gail Allison Honorary Fund Aadal Askari Memorial Fund Barbara Bernheimer Speech & Debate Fund Timothy Boyle Memorial Fund Byrk Family Appreciation Fund Thomas Connell Memorial Fund* Judy Dague Memorial Fund Marian Douglas Memorial Fund* Chavan Flannary Memorial Fund Michael Gholson Memorial Fund Sandra Hazelton Memorial Fund Health & Safety Fund Hurwitz Fund for Differentiated Learning Zachary Kaiman Memorial Fund Alana E. Kay Memorial Fund JoAnn McCrae Memorial Fund Geraldine Moskowitz Memorial Fund Scott Petersen Memorial Fund Gustav E. & Betsy S. Schrader Fund Mikey Sevastos Memorial Fund Lindsay Stark Memorial Fund NEW IN 2013: The Gustav E. and Betsy S. Schrader Fund Gus Schrader has a mission to re-establish, re-energize and reclaim the prominence of engineering and manufacturing in northeastern Ohio. How? By providing up to two (2) annual scholarships to Orange seniors who are pursuing a 4-year degree in Mechanical, Electrical or Chemical Engineering, meeting specific university and achievement criteria. Each student can receive $10,000 after successfully completing his/her freshman collegiate year, another $10,000 after sophomore year and the last $10,000 installment after junior year. The Schrader Endowment Fund’s lifespan is 25 years, which will benefit 144 future engineers from Orange! 23 24 Voted Best of the East by Cleveland Magazine and Circle East Magazine Specializing In: • • • • • • • Free Landscaping Consultations Color CAD System Designing Seed & Sod Lawns Hydro-Seeding Low Voltage Lighting Waterfalls/Streams/Fountains • • • • • Retainer Walls o Natural Stone or Railroad Tie Patios & Walkways Decks/Arbors/Gazebos Decks/Arbors/Gazebos Waterfalls/Streams/Fountains Property Maintenance o Commercial & Residential Call Now For A Free Courteous Estimate (855) GREEN06 or (440) 564-1157 Looking or some ideas…check out our website www.hmlandscaping.com Like us on Facebook “Detail is the Signature of Excellence, We Leave Our Mark!” 25 SPORTS + FITNESS #SF200 4 Cleveland Cavaliers tickets in section 109 (lower lever, near center court).
